Amends TCA Title 39, Chapter 11 and Title 40.
Tennessee HB0931 amends existing self-defense laws by extending the presumption of reasonable belief in imminent danger to individuals using force from within their residence or dwelling against an armed person unlawfully present on their property but outside the enclosed structure. This bill affects individuals defending themselves against intruders and clarifies the conditions under which self-defense is presumed to be justified. Key provisions include the inclusion of scenarios involving armed individuals outside the home, thereby broadening the scope of self-defense protections.
